Since 1948, The Rescue Mission of Roanoke has been on the mission of “Helping Hurting People in Jesus’ Name.” The Mission nourishes the mind, body, and spirit, through dedicated team members and volunteers that extend the compassion of Christ to our neighbors in need.
We are a non-profit, faith-based, equal opportunity employer.
Men's Shelter Supervisors serve as a minister to individuals who seek shelter at the Rescue Mission. They represent the Rescue Mission in the spirit of Christ as an encourager while facilitating guests to move on to productive and independent living.

Men's Shelter Supervisors will supervise Shelter Guests by enforcing Shelter policies, coaching for accountability, following the HMIS check-in/out process (includes move-in/out), providing accurate census of guests, assist with appointment management, monitor security protocols (doors/entry/rooms), room checks and promoting a team environment for guests, volunteers, and team members.
Administrative duties to include completion of records/documents, inspections, incident reports, medication distribution, phone calls, supply maintenance.
Conflict resolution/deescalating potentially volatile situations and reporting to appropriate persons as needed. Report needs/concerns to housekeeping, maintenance and IT. Assist volunteers/interns to include training and assistance.
Laundry operations during 3rd shift includes cleaning guest's clothing while they rest. Housekeeping duties to ensure infection control processes are in place for health, safety and security measures.
